Common Daycare Accidents
Accidents in daycare settings can range from minor mishaps to serious incidents. Common scenarios include:
- Falls from playground equipment or indoor structures
- Injuries caused by unsafe toys or furniture
- Accidental burns, cuts, or allergic reactions
- Negligent supervision resulting in harm
While some accidents are unavoidable, others result from negligence or failure to follow safety protocols. Identifying whether an incident was preventable is a critical part of a legal evaluation.

Emotional and Financial Support for Families
Beyond physical injuries, daycare accidents can have emotional and financial impacts. Children may experience anxiety, fear, or behavioral changes, while parents may face medical bills, therapy expenses, and time off work. A lawyer ensures that these considerations are addressed when seeking compensation, helping families recover both financially and emotionally.
Prevention and Awareness
While legal assistance is crucial after an accident, prevention remains key. Parents can take steps to protect their children by researching daycare facilities, observing safety practices, and communicating openly with caregivers. Daycare providers should prioritize staff training, regular inspections, and adherence to safety regulations to minimize risks.
